Unhappy button style rotor cap

Good morning I have a question about the button style rotor cap on my 55 ford 272 y block. it seems to have a lot of play on the shaft. The rotor is brand new and it comes from Mexico Is there a ford part no. someone can give me or can someone suggest where i can get a better fitting one?

Default Re: button style rotor cap

FAA 12200 B is the Ford number.DR 1 is the Motorcraft number.Your local Ford dealer should be able to get it for you.If not call me I have them in stock.
